It was a horror anthology series that ran for seven years (1989 - 1996) on HBO, based on the comic book series from the 1950's. It was well known for having pretty extensive graphic violence and nudity, as well as having famous talent both acting and behind the camera. They aired them in syndication, on Fox and Sci-fi, although in heavily edited forms. They did release all seven seasons on DVD. I got all of them in storage somewhere.

I actually liked that show a lot. Watched it back in the day on Fox, and then recently started watching the unedited versions about a year ago before quitting.

I should probably watch the rest of the series.

Like you said, it had some good violence and nudity, and it was always cool to see what talent would be starring or directing in an episode. My only complaint is that the show was almost never SCARY. There actually were some interesting stories (though I'd still wager that most of them were just sort-of-fun teenage garbage), but for a "horror anthology", there was a SHOCKING lack of anything actually scary.

Also, the Cryptkeeper is sort of funny if you see him twice a month. But go through a Tales From the Crypt marathon where you watch 20 episodes in the course of three days, and you'll be wanting to stab that dude in the face every time he opens his goddamn mouth.

But yeah...it was a cool show. I'm not gonna quite go so far as to say that it was quality entertainment, but it was usually mostly fun even if only in a dumb juvenile way. I like it.
